Abstract
Expanding the application scenarios of the commercial aerospace market is an inevitable requirement for promoting the transformation and upgrading of the space industry and achieving the strategic goal of becoming a leading space power. Currently, the development of China’s commercial aerospace is in a critical transition period from technological breakthroughs to market expansion. However, there are still problems such as insufficient participation of private enterprises, low penetration of consumer markets, and insufficient competitiveness in the international market, and a sustainable and benign commercial closed loop has not yet been formed. The study analyzes the current situation of commercial aerospace market application scenarios worldwide, and examines the driving effects of technological progress, market demand, and policy support on the expansion of application scenarios from the supply side, demand side, and environmental side. Furthermore, based on field research data, the study identifies the problems faced by China’s commercial aerospace industry in three important scenarios: launch services, satellite applications, and space economy. It also predict a list of 12 application scenarios that urgently need to be deployed to expand the commercial aerospace market, and proposes corresponding countermeasures and suggestions based on current challenges and future development needs.
